We are looking for a passionate Software Engineer to design develop and install software solutions.
Software Engineer responsibilities include gathering user requirements defining system functionality and writing code in various languages like Java Ruby on Rails programming languages (e.g. C or .) Our ideal candidates are familiar with the software development life cycle (SDLC) from preliminary system analysis to tests and deployment.
Ultimately the role of the Software Engineer is to build high-quality innovative and fully performing software that complies with coding standards and technical design.
Software Engineer responsibilities include:
Executing full lifecycle software development
Programming well-designed testable efficient code
Producing specifications and determine operational feasibility
Job brief
We are looking for a passionate Software Engineer to design develop and install software solutions.
Software Engineer responsibilities include gathering user requirements defining system functionality and writing code in various languages like Java Ruby on Rails programming languages (e.g. C or .) Our ideal candidates are familiar with the software development life cycle (SDLC) from preliminary system analysis to tests and deployment.
Ultimately the role of the Software Engineer is to build high-quality innovative and fully performing software that complies with coding standards and technical design.
Responsibilities
Execute a full software development life cycle (SDLC)
Develop flowcharts layouts and documentation to identify requirements and solutions
Write well-designed testable code
Produce specifications and determine operational feasibility
Integrate software components into a fully functional software system
Develop software verification plans and quality assurance procedures
Document and maintain software functionality
Troubleshoot debug and upgrade existing systems
Deploy programs and evaluate user feedback
Comply with project plans and industry standards
Ensure software is updated with the latest features
Requirements
Proven work experience as a Software Engineer or Software Developer
Experience designing interactive applications
Ability to develop software in Java Ruby on Rails C or other programming languages
Excellent knowledge of relational databases SQL and ORM technologies (JPA2 Hibernate)
Experience developing web applications using at least one popular web framework (JSF Wicket GWT Spring MVC)
Experience with test-driven development
Proficiency in software engineering tools
Ability to document requirements and specifications
BSc degree in Computer Science Engineering or relevant field
Required Skills:
Programming Deployment Industry Standards Compliance Troubleshooting Interactive Application Design Orm Technologies Project Plans Compliance User Feedback Evaluation Software Upgrade Web Applications Development Software Verification Plans Jsf Ruby Java C Hibernate Wicket Spring Mvc Gwt Debugging Web Programming Languages Documentation Of Requirements And Specifications Sql Rails Software Developer Jpa2 Relational Databases Ruby On Rails Quality Assurance Procedures Software Development Life Cycle (sdlc) Software Engineering Tools Test-driven Development
We are looking for a passionate Software Engineer to design develop and install software solutions.Software Engineer responsibilities include gathering user requirements defining system functionality and writing code in various languages like Java Ruby on Rails programming languages (e.g. C or .) O...
We are looking for a passionate Software Engineer to design develop and install software solutions.
Software Engineer responsibilities include gathering user requirements defining system functionality and writing code in various languages like Java Ruby on Rails programming languages (e.g. C or .) Our ideal candidates are familiar with the software development life cycle (SDLC) from preliminary system analysis to tests and deployment.
Ultimately the role of the Software Engineer is to build high-quality innovative and fully performing software that complies with coding standards and technical design.
Software Engineer responsibilities include:
Executing full lifecycle software development
Programming well-designed testable efficient code
Producing specifications and determine operational feasibility
Job brief
We are looking for a passionate Software Engineer to design develop and install software solutions.
Software Engineer responsibilities include gathering user requirements defining system functionality and writing code in various languages like Java Ruby on Rails programming languages (e.g. C or .) Our ideal candidates are familiar with the software development life cycle (SDLC) from preliminary system analysis to tests and deployment.
Ultimately the role of the Software Engineer is to build high-quality innovative and fully performing software that complies with coding standards and technical design.
Responsibilities
Execute a full software development life cycle (SDLC)
Develop flowcharts layouts and documentation to identify requirements and solutions
Write well-designed testable code
Produce specifications and determine operational feasibility
Integrate software components into a fully functional software system
Develop software verification plans and quality assurance procedures
Document and maintain software functionality
Troubleshoot debug and upgrade existing systems
Deploy programs and evaluate user feedback
Comply with project plans and industry standards
Ensure software is updated with the latest features
Requirements
Proven work experience as a Software Engineer or Software Developer
Experience designing interactive applications
Ability to develop software in Java Ruby on Rails C or other programming languages
Excellent knowledge of relational databases SQL and ORM technologies (JPA2 Hibernate)
Experience developing web applications using at least one popular web framework (JSF Wicket GWT Spring MVC)
Experience with test-driven development
Proficiency in software engineering tools
Ability to document requirements and specifications
BSc degree in Computer Science Engineering or relevant field
Required Skills:
Programming Deployment Industry Standards Compliance Troubleshooting Interactive Application Design Orm Technologies Project Plans Compliance User Feedback Evaluation Software Upgrade Web Applications Development Software Verification Plans Jsf Ruby Java C Hibernate Wicket Spring Mvc Gwt Debugging Web Programming Languages Documentation Of Requirements And Specifications Sql Rails Software Developer Jpa2 Relational Databases Ruby On Rails Quality Assurance Procedures Software Development Life Cycle (sdlc) Software Engineering Tools Test-driven Development